Fantastic news, we have created a new blog site right here for Jackson Kayak Local Heros. What are Local Heros I hear you ask? Well they are people that are dedicated to the sport, weather it be seeking out expeditions, or getting on the podium in freestyle, these people are hand chosen to be part of the team. They are from all over and are just normal everyday people, except they are committed to paddling, love to get out there every chance they get and of cause, they paddle a Jackson Kayak.

So we are starting this blog off with introducing one of our paddlers who will be posting info about their goings on. Bondy, Josh Bond from Far North Queensland (FNQ) is a paddler that I have been on the water with many a time. He seems to have little fear, and really enjoys hucking himself off new drops that he finds in the jungle. It may take a large hike or chopper to get to these drops, but that’s the way he likes it. I met Bondy a few years ago while shooting our first DVD and he seemed to have very similar interests and a keen passion for boating. We have paddled a stack of rivers together up in the humid jungle of FNQ, but after a long expedition he usually wants to back it up straight away with another.
